🌿 Our next Branches Support Session is back on Tuesday 17th March, from 10am till 11:30am.
📍 Immanuel Church, Main Hall, Swindon SN3 1DH.
We are really looking forward to welcoming you to our next Branches session , a friendly, supportive space for parents and carers to connect, ask questions, and speak directly with professionals who are passionate about improving support for children and young people with SEND. 💬🤝
⭐ Our Guest Panel
🚴♀️ Becky Cox – Community Developer, British Cycling (Moredon Sporting Hub).
Becky is dedicated to making cycling accessible for *everyone*. She supports children, young people, and adults to get cycling through:
- Limitless Swindon inclusive cycling
- Learn to Cycle sessions
- SEND school cycling programmes
With adapted bikes, safe spaces, and tailored guidance, Becky’s motto is simple: *If you want to cycle, she’ll help you find a way. 💙
🌈Nicola Ponton – Head of SEND and Inclusion, Swindon Borough Council.
Nicola leads SEND and Inclusion across Swindon, working to ensure children and young people receive the right support to grow, thrive, and feel valued. 🤝✨
🧩 Hannah Freeland – Designated Social Care Officer for SEND.
Hannah works across Children’s and Adults’ Services, supporting children and young people with SEND and their families. Her role helps strengthen joined‑up support across teams and services.
🏥 Karen King – Children and Young People’s Team Lead, BSW ICB.
Karen oversees projects for children and young people across BaNES, Swindon and Wiltshire, including key work relating to SEND. She brings a system-wide perspective and a commitment to improving outcomes. 🌼
